Sprouts - Mungbean ORGANIC

The Sprouts Mung Bean Organic, 'Phaseolus aureus (Vigna radiata)', is tasty, healthy, fun and easy to grow sprout. Grow your own mung bean sprouts at home, a great way to garden year-round. Mung bean sprouts have a wonderful crunchy texture and a flavor similar to fresh garden peas. They are high in many nutrients and a delicious addition to oriental dishes, salads, and vegetable dishes. Mung bean sprouts have been grown by the Chinese for over 5000 years. Mung bean sprouts are high in vitamins A, B, C, and E, calcium, iron, magnesium, potassium and amino acids. No need for a lot of space, time, or fancy equipment. This is a plant anyone can grow in any climate, year-round. There are several ways to grow sprouts. The most popular, easiest, and least expensive is the jar method. All you need is a glass canning jar and a lid or piece of muslin and a rubber band. Complete instructions are printed on the seed packet. Pumpkin - Jack OLantern The Pumpkin Jack O'Lantern, 'Cucurbita pepo', is bred to be the "size of a human head", so go ahead and carve a scary face. The Jack O'Lantern is not just a great pumpkin for carving. The wonderfully flavored flesh is great for making soups, muffins, casseroles, pies, and many other nutritious dishes. They will store for month. The pumpkins usually are 10 inches tall, 10 inches in diameter and weigh 10 to 18 pounds. Plant in the spring 2 to 4 weeks after the last average frost date.
